I posted this question several days ago, but did not get any answer until now. Since I still have no clue about the source of this error message, I repost a description of the problem including some code:

A student at our institute fitted an aov model, and got the following error message:

        > plot(p.aov)
        Hit <Return> to see next plot:
        Hit <Return> to see next plot:
        Error in plot.window(xlim, ylim, log, asp, ...) :
               need finite ylim values

The second plot was not produced. I then tried to produced the plot
manually, which worked, and checked the range of the residuals:

        > qqnorm(resid(p.aov))
        > range(resid(p.aov))
        [1] -0.2428688  0.2020649

Her data set and the model are as follows:

Data:
 http://www.bot.unibas.ch/~pascal/ParzJan.csv

Model (I don't understand the model, but that's not the issue here)
 p <- read.csv("ParzJan.csv",header=T)
 p.aov <-aov(terms(JI~SP+Ex+Neig+pH+K/G+H+D+tN+br+aN:br+tN:D
   +br:D+aN:br:D+br:tN+aN:br:D + aN:br:tN+ K:D+ K:tN+ K:br
   +K:aN:br+ G:K:D+ G:K:tN+ G:K:br+G:K:aN:br+ D:H+ tN:H+ br:H
   + aN:br:H, keep.order=T), data=p)

Any help regarding the source of this plot() error message is appreciated.

Pascal

P.S.: She used R 1.7.1 on a Mac, but the problem was reproducible on R 1.8.1 under Linux.
